What about using ES Explorer file manager app to access your network files and using something like MX Player or Dice Player to play it? Or you could install XBMC 13.1 beta on your phone and access and play media from your server.

AllShare (except for the screen mirroring function) is just an implementation of DLNA. Buy BubbleUPnP, which is the best DLNA client *and* controller app, and you'll be able to play media on your phone as well as send/control media going from server to Blu-Ray with your phone.
